Sunday 30 August 2009The way I got to shooting this year’s Virgin Radio & RFM radio hosts is worth telling! It might rise some interest among those of you starting in the business, I guess. Back in November 2008, the guy below emailed me about my work. I didn’t know this would shape the following year.

Get your work out!
Le Monde had assigned me to shoot TF1’s Laurent Storch. Eventually, they didn’t publish it. I wrote a note about it, though. Next thing I know, Sam Zniber (photo), RFM & Virgin Radio’s program director, founds out about it, writes me a couple of lines about how he likes some of my pictures, how we might work together some times. This was November 2008. Answered him right away, of course… I was having my first interesting gigs (Le Monde, Challenges, etc.), but I knew I also needed corporate assignment to pay for my equipment and stuffs.
No news for a few months. I was about to forget it when I received a call from Virgin Radio’s press office in February: I was asked to shoot & follow radio host Cauet during a special event in Strasbourg! Sure, why not?
This assignment gave me more confidence. Not only did I land a few other jobs with them before actually shooting their radio hosts, but I happened to be a little more straight-forward when meeting press photo editors. The whole thing got me on the rails, indeed.
Of course, I’m now a tad less shy when it comes to letting my work out. It seems unpublished photographs can help you having published ones! Now, if you excuse me, I must get my stuffs together to meet more & more press…
